Summary

An E.D. Tech II is a caregiver who is able to provide patient care and perform certain technical skills under the direct supervision of the physician, shift supervisor, or PCC. Able to obtain data and evaluate care needed and provide appropriate documentation relative to patient condition and care given.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ities

Assists with data collection and observation on a systematic and continuous basis through interview, review of records and physical assessment on newborn, infant, child, adolescent, adult, or geriatric patients as appropriate to include physical, psychosocial, cultural, environmental, self care, educational, and discharge planning needs. Reports findings to RN or physician. Contributes to the plan of care in a safe, knowledgeable, skillful, consistent, and continuous manner with input from the patient/family and other members of the health care team. Recognizes and reports significant changes in the patient's condition to the RN/physician. Adheres to the safety policies and procedures of the organization. Recognizes and reports potential safety issues. Demonstrates ability to use biomedical equipment properly. Identifies patient/family individualized learning needs and capabilities. Maintains confidentiality and actively supports patient/family rights. Supports and contributes to organizational cost savings initiatives. Serves as patient advocate.
